Arsenal forward Alexis Sanchez went away to Chile to play two FIFA World Cup Qualifiers for his National team but was not fully match fit, and his Nation lost both games and could now scuffle to reach the FIFA World Cup Finals next year June.

After those matches, one of his former tacticians said that he was fat and not fit amongst other accusations.

Arsenal manager Arsene Wenger only played the Chile international forward for the final 15 minutes against AFC Bournemouth last Saturday, and confirmed that he is not really ready to play a full match, but denied he is nowhere near being ‘fat’.

“He is a disciplined player, serious and committed attacker,” Arsene Wenger said after the match. “He (Sanchez) is focused.

He (Sanchez) told me (Arsene Wenger) he is focused on the (English) Premier League and UEFA Europa League. On top of that Sanchez had a bad experience, but he retired full of intent and was set to play.

“He (Sanchez) is not fat (big). His (Sanchez’s) fat percentage is under (below) ten, so that’s not fat (big), but you know how it is when you do not win (games), people find every issue for you (the tactician).

“He (Sanchez) was not physically fit to start (a match) three matches in one week and certainly for Chile (National team) he was not fully ready also.”
